When you start planning a walk-in shower, the final price depends on a few specific things. The size of your space and the complexity of the plumbing layout play a major role. You will also see differences based on the type of tile, the quality of the fixtures, and whether you need to address existing water damage behind the walls. Walk-in bathtubs and showers are designed for enhanced safety and accessibility, featuring low thresholds and built-in seating. They are ideal for individuals with mobility challenges. The key difference is the bathtub offers a soaking experience, while a shower focuses on quick cleansing. The pros can explain the pros and cons of each.
A walk-in shower is primarily for bathing, featuring a curbless entry and a drain. A walk-in bathtub with a shower includes a built-in seat and a door that seals, allowing you to sit and soak or stand and shower. It's essentially a bathtub with enhanced accessibility features.
